Job Description

WHAT YOU WILL DO:

  • The Program Director will help create a lasting positive impact on people's lives by leading a team of Direct Support Professionals who coach, mentor, and encourage others to reach their goals
  • Ensure meaningful community integration activities for the people we serve
  • Development of Individual Service Plans (ISP) and the coordination of behavioral supports. Oversight of all  Day Program operations including developing and monitoring quality services, budgets and financial responsibilities, facility, and fleet management
  • Training and supervision of staff
  • Compliance with regulations, policies, and procedures
  • Collaboration with stakeholders and regulators, including families, residential providers, Harbor Regional Center, and Community Care Licensing 

Qualifications

REQUIRED:

  • 3 years’ experience is a human services field working with individuals who have  intellectual/developmental disabilities
  • 2 years management or supervisory experience in a human services field

PREFFERED:   

  • Bachelor's degree in human services field (Psychology, Counseling, Social Work, Allied Health, Educational Psychology, Sociology, Human Services, etc.) 
  • Experience working with Community Care Licensing and knowledge of Title 22 and Title 17 regulations.
